Social movements and civil society entities sent a letter to President Luiz Inacio Lula da Silva defending the appointment of Vera Lúcia Santana Araújo, currently ministering in the (Superior Electoral Court), for a permanent vacancy of the Court.

According to the message, signed by more than 100 organizations, to occupy a starting chair in the highest electoral court in Brazil.

“His presence as a holder in the summit of the Electoral Court will certainly contribute to the strengthening of racial equity policies and representativeness of historically vulnerable groups, such as the black population, quilombola, indigenous, peripheral, women and LGBTqiapn+ from Brazil,” says the letter, who was also addressed to ministers Ricardo Lewandowski (Justice), Gleisi Hoffmann (institutional relations) and and institutional relations) Jorge Messias (General Advocacy of the Union).

The articulation was led by Black Coalition for Rights, Institute of Black Reference Peregum, Unified Black Movement and Geledes.

According to the entities, if choosing Vera Lúcia, Lula “will reaffirm his commitment to the interests of the majority of the Brazilian population and recognize the J system as fundamental to the guarantee of rights of all people.”

The current substitute minister makes up a triple list only of women alongside Estela Aranha, advisor to Minister Cármen Lúcia and former advisor to the Ministry of Justice, and lawyer Cristina Maria Gama Neves da Silva, Judge-Substituta of TRE-DF. President Lula should make his choice in the coming weeks.
